Why You need potassium rich foods

Potassium is a crucial mineral that your body needs to function properly. It plays a key role in maintaining fluid balance, nerve function, muscle control (including the muscles of your heart), and blood pressure regulation.

Consuming potassium-rich foods helps ensure that your body has an adequate supply of this essential mineral. If you don't get enough potassium, you may experience symptoms like muscle weakness, cramps, fatigue, and even abnormal heart rhythms.

What are potassium rich foods

Incorporating potassium-rich foods into your diet, such as almonds, cashews, salmon, bananas, sweet potatoes, spinach, avocados, and beans, can help you maintain optimal health and support various bodily functions. However, it's essential to strike a balance, as too much potassium can also be harmful, especially for individuals with certain medical conditions like kidney problems.
